Tough sentences announced to Brest antifascists

A verdict was delivered today in the case of Brest antifascists acused of participation in a group fight with neonazis which happened on May 8, 2013.

Antifascists were tried under the art. 339.3 (malicious group hooliganism) and 147.2 (malicious bodily harm). The case was qualified as malicious due to the fact of pepper spray usage in the fight.

Dzmitry Stsyashenka got 5 years of penal colony with reinforced regime (339.3) and 500 euro of damages to be paid to the injured nazis.

Roman Bogdan got 8 years of penal colony with reinforced regime (339.3, 147.2) and 3500 euro of damages to be paid to the injured nazis.

One more antifascist (full name unknown) got 5 years of penal colony with reinforced regime (339.3) and 500 euro of damages to be paid to the injured nazis.

It should be pointed out that in 2014 Dzmitry Zvan’ko was sentenced to 5 years of prison for the same account. Dzmitry Stsyashenka is serving another sentence of 4 years at the moment.

PACE rapporteur dismayed by harassment of Viasna human rights centre in Belarus

Strasbourg, 21.11.2012 – Andres Herkel (Estonia, EPP/CD), the rapporteur on Belarus of the Parliamentary Assembly of the Council of Europe (PACE), has expressed his dismay that the “Viasna” human rights centre in Minsk has been ordered to vacate its office by 27 November, following a year of obscure legal procedures which transferred ownership of the apartment in which the office is located to the state.

Valiantsin Stefanovich: "Viasna" will continue its work in all circumstances

It was reported on Saturday that the confiscation of the office of the Human Rights Center "Viasna" was scheduled for November 26. Human rights defenders stress that the news was not a surprise for the activists of the organization and they would continue their work in all circumstances.
